DETAILS ON HOT PACKAGE

So, you may have heard Derrick Beckles of TV Carnage and Tim & Eric’s Abso Lutely Productions are working hand in hand to bring you a new show soon entitled Hot Package. We knew already that the show is a faux Entertainment Tonight type of show from/set in Canada, and that it’ll probably be pretty weird. Beckles had a panel with Eric Andre to show off the new show, and The Onion’s serious, actual entertainment news branch, The AV Club, was there to witness it. They described what they saw:

Even with established, long-running shows like Venture Bros. under its belt, Adult Swim continues to take risks. Derrick Beckles’ Hot Package, done in the style of a retro, Canadian version of Entertainment Tonight, will premiere on Adult Swim sometime this year. One clip shown at Comic-Con starts with a clip from the 90s of a couple making out in a beach condo, then having sex framed by clip art of roses. The phone rings. We cut to a mashup of obscure, vintage scenes of people answering the phone: a man alone in an office, another man in a different office with a couple, and an Asian man who then cuts his own wrist off with a mezzaluna.

It’s unhinged.

DETAILS AND A PREVIEW FOR DAN HARMON AND JUSTIN ROILAND’S RICK & MORTY

Dan Harmon has his old job back making a show about some friends who meld so well together and are really more of a dysfunctional family with immense love for one another as they go through community college for NBC that you really should watch (I’m talking about this thing called Community). Justin Roiland plays a bunch of characters in a handful of cartoons, including the always-screaming Lemongrab in Adventure Time. The duo, old friends from olden times of Channel 101, still have time to put together a little show named Rick & Morty for Adult Swim, though.

Harmon was at the Rick & Morty panel on Saturday at SDCC to discuss the new show and what it’ll be like. The show, starring Roiland as both titular characters, is about Morty, a nervous little kid being dragged around into bizarre adventures by his once-brilliant now-insane grandfather, Rick. The Hollywood Reporter wrote about the panel and some of the info everyone in attendance learned about the show.

We now know the cast, which includes, of course, Roiland as both Rick and Morty, Chris Parnell as Rick’s dad, Sarah Chalke, Spencer Grammer, Brandon Johnson, Ryan Ridley, Kari Wahlgren, and Harmon himself. From THR, Roiland speaks on how the project came to be and what he’s hoping for it:

“Dan and I got together and merged our different sensibilities and created a show where he boxed in all my insanity,” Roiland said of the show’s beginning. “At its core, it’s about a crazy genius scientist estranged from his family who shows up and moves in with them and takes on his idiot grandson as his apprentice.”

“We’re hoping this is like The Simpsons of Adult Swim,” Roiland said, noting that the series is a grounded family comedy mixed with a mad genius scientist. “We try to hit as many sci-fi movie types throughout the course of the season.”

ROBOT CHICKEN DC COMICS 2

The other day, Emmy nominations came out, and Robot Chicken’s DC Comics special garnered a nomination for outstanding voice over performance. The day before SDCC began, Entertainment Weekly got a head start on the big news, announcing what the RC crew no doubt also announced again at their panel– there’ll be a second special.

Robot Chicken DC Comics Special II: Villains in Paradise will premiere on the network next year, and it’ll be pretty bad guy heavy this time. The script is written and voices are being done, so get ready. If you liked the first one, you’ll probably be pretty into this one. Villains are always better.

PREVIEWS OF CHINA, IL SEASON 2 AND AQUA TV SHOW SHOW

Brad Neely’s hit China, IL returns soon with half hour episodes and some new cast members with names like Hannibal Buress. The Aqua [insert name here] crew is also back soon donning another new name, Aqua TV Show Show. If you’re craving newness, take a peek at the preview videos the network showed off at SDCC:
